President Sisi attends ceremony in New Administrative Capital to inaugurate Egypt's largest church
Ahram (on line) ^ | Sunday 6 Jan 2019 | Ahram Online

Posted on 01/06/2019 8:15:13 AM PST by Texas Fossil

The Egyptian President, accompanied by religious, military and international dignitaries, witnesses ceremony to inaugurate the Nativity of Christ Cathedral and Al-Fattah El-Alim

17:43 US President Donald Trump tweeted, "Excited to see our friends in Egypt opening the biggest Cathedral in the Middle East. President El-Sisi is moving his country to a more inclusive future!"

17:40 In a short video message aired before the attendees, Pope Francisthe head of the Roman Catholic Church, congratulated the Egyptian people, government and president on the inauguration of the new cathedral.

17:30 Following the moment of silence, the celebration on stage started with a live performance of Islamic chants and Christian hymns by various artists.

17:15 El-Sisi asked attendees to stand for a moment of silence for police officer Mostafa Ebeid, who died late on Saturday while attempting to defuse an improvised explosive device (IED) found near a church in Nasr City, Cairo.

17:10 The Egyptian president also receives Palestinian President Mahmoud Abbas, who is attending the ceremony along with other Arab leaders.

17:00 Egypt’s President Abdel-Fattah El-Sisi arrived in the New Administrative Capital' convention center to attend a ceremony as he inaugurates inaugurate the country’s largest cathedral and mosque on Sunday.

----------

Egypt's President Abdel-Fattah El-Sisi is set to inaugurate the new Nativity of Christ Cathedral in Egypt's New Administrative Capital, which occupies 30 percent of the 4.14-acre site allocated to the complex.

The cathedral can accommodate 8,200 worshippers and the complex has been designed around a large central square.

The administrative capital’s El-Fattah El-Alim Mosque, which holds more than 17,000 worshippers and is expected to be one of the largest mosques in the world, will also be inaugurated.

The attendees include state officials, ministers, top army commanders, senior Church and Muslim clergy, and MPs.

A number of foreign and Arab ambassadors are also attending the ceremonies.
